On Wed, Jun 01, 2005 at 12:53:46AM +0100, Mike Hearn wrote:
> I thought RPMs could contain their own file contexts for each contained
> file, rather than relying on external regular expressions. Is this not the
> case? Was it ever the case? :)

No matter how tempting, that also sounds like a perfect way for a rogue
package to subvert the whole SELinux scheme, overriding the
preinstalled policy, right?
